GPRTU bemoans unlawful parking of drivers

The Sunyani branch of the Ghana Private Road Transport Union has bemoaned the behaviour of taxi drivers who park at unauthorised places impeding efforts at managing vehicular traffic.

The union said most drivers parked their cars at an uncompleted parking lot near the Sunyani Coronation Park, adding that this unlawful practice amounted to cheating other taxi drivers who complied with the laws of the district assembly by loading passengers from the main station.

Mr Anim Boateng, First Trustee of the Union, told Ghana News Agency that the taxi drivers, after off-loading passengers, were supposed to return to the main Nana Bosoma Lorry Park which is the assembly’s recognised station for taxi drivers.

He said to deal with the wrong parking, the union’s station guards and assembly’s task force engaged in towing taxis parked at the parking lot which resulted in misunderstanding between the union and the drivers.

He, therefore, urged the drivers to obey the laws of the assembly to bring sanity to the operations at the lorry park.
